We, as Haverford alumni, greatly value Theresa Tensuan's contribution to the Haverford community and strongly disagree with the decision to deny her tenure. We feel that she is a shining example of innovative, creative, and relevant scholarship and her commitment to her students' learning and growth is unparalleled. As alumni, we care deeply for Haverford's future, and want to express our great discontent for a future for Haverford that does not include Theresa Tensuan.
